"Double is a chance at history" says Tigers and GB star

Figure image

Leicester Tigers Wheelchair Rugby team are on course for first-ever league and cup double this weekend (April 6-7) and Tiger and GB Star Nick Cummins is confident the team have what it takes. 

Cummins and his teammates completed a unbeaten season picking up the Super Series Division One title for the second successive season on home soil in Leicester and will be returning to the Morningside Arena for this weekend's Nationals cup finals. 

Nick is a regular international with Great Britain and believes the team can win a first-ever double for the club. 

"It's been fantastic to carry on the success that we achieved last season", he says. "We've even bettered that success by achieving an 'invincible' season and not losing a game on our way to winning the league.

"Mine, and the team's, goal has always been to win the 'double' to retain the league title and cap it off by winning the Nationals.

"To win at the weekend, we'll need to take the consistency and confidence that we've built in the league forward into the cup. The disappointment of losing last year's final acts as additional motivation and hopefully we can make history."
